Stateless persons in Syria

Stateless persons in Syria are individuals who do not possess nationality or citizenship in any country, often due to legal gaps or lack of documentation. This situation frequently arises from political conflicts, changes in national borders, or government policies. In Syria, many stateless people, particularly from minority groups like the Kurds, face challenges accessing basic rights, such as education, healthcare, and employment, as they are not recognized by any state. Their lack of legal status leaves them vulnerable to exploitation and marginalization, further complicating their lives, especially amidst ongoing conflict and instability in the region.
